Course Overview

The Cognitive Behavioral Psychotherapy (Adult or Children and Young People) MSc at the University of Derby is designed for practitioners seeking to deepen their expertise in delivering evidence-based psychological therapies. This postgraduate program addresses the critical need for skilled professionals in mental health services, equipping you with advanced knowledge of c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T) principles and techniques. You will explore the theoretical underpinnings and practical applications of CBT, preparing you to work effectively with either adult populations or children and young people in diverse clinical settings. This course is ideal for those committed to enhancing mental wellbeing through specialized psychotherapeutic interventions.

This MSc is studied full-time on campus over two years, immersing you in a rich learning environment. Your curriculum will include core modules alongside the Independent Scholarship unit, fostering critical engagement with research and practice. You will develop your skills through a combination of lectures, seminars, and practical application, preparing you for complex case formulation and intervention. Upon graduation, you will be well-positioned to pursue advanced roles in mental health services, private practice, or further academic study, equipped with the specialized competencies demanded by the field.

Can I work while studying?

International students in Degree programs can work up to 20 hours per week during term time and full-time during breaks. No separate work permit is needed.

What English language score do I need for this course?

International students need an IELTS overall score of 6.5 with specific minimum scores in listening, reading, speaking, and writing. Alternatively, a PTE overall score of 60 with the same minimums is acceptable.
